2.5 Voice Recognition
Some items can be operated by vo ice using the vehicle’s microphone.
1. Press the talk button on the steering switch.
2. After “Say a command” is outpu t from the speaker and the beep sound is
heard, say your commands.
Set a new destination, “Gas station ” (on navigation
screen). 1) Press the talk button on the steering switch.
2) After “Say a command” is outpu t from the speaker and the beep sound is
heard, say, “New Destination”.
3) After “Which type of destination would you like?” is output f rom the speaker
and the beep sound is hear d, say, “Gas station”.
4) After “Gas station, say the des ired line number. You can also say: Try again”
is output from the speaker and the beep sound is heard, say, “N umber one”
(Destination is gas sta tion on the first row).
5) After “To begin navigation, say start” is output from the spe aker and the beep
sound is heard, say, “Start” to start route guidance.

3.1.1 Entering an address
or a part of the address
If you know at least a part of the address, it is the quickest way to select the
destination of the route.
Using the same screen, you can f ind an address by entering:
• Destination address
• The center of a city
• An intersection
• The midpoint of a street
3.1.1.1 Entering an address
To enter an address as the d estination, do as follows:
1. Select after selectin g on the MAP screen.
2. Select .
3. By default, the navigation syst em proposes the country and city where you
are. If needed, select , enter t he first few letters of the country name
on the keyboard, and select one c ountry from the list of results.
If an address or part of a facility name is input, a search can didate list including the
input characters is displayed. The greater the number of charac ters input the more
the list is refined.
